Abstract

1394810 Wire clamping devices B J R CHRISTENSEN 9 Jan 1974 [23 Jan 1973] 01080/74 Heading E2B A lamp suspension device adapted to clamp an electric wire comprises a substantially discshaped support member 1 provided with a radial slot 11 extending to the edge of the member, a substantially disc-shaped locking member 7 rotatably mounted on the member 1 and having a radial slot 12 which extends to the edge of the member and which in a first position of the member is axially aligned with the slot of the member 1 while in a second position thereof the slot defines jointly with the slot 11 a central aperture for receiving the electric wire. One of the members is provided with at least one movably mounted clamping jaw 13 which is actuated by turning of the locking member 7 from the first to the second position whereby an edge portion of the jaw moves into the central aperture to reduce the opening thereof. As shown, the member 7 is retained on the member 1 by interengaging arcuate flanges 6 and 9 and the jaws 13, 14 have slots 21, 22 in which engage pins 8 carried by the member 7 whereby turning of the member causes the jaws to pivot inwardly about pins 15, 16. The jaws are formed with slits 20 to render the edge portions 19 of the recesses 18 resilient. In modifications, the guide pins 8 may be carried by the support member I the jaws 13, 14 being pivotally mounted on the member 7 or the jaws may be slidably mounted on the member 1 or 7 the movement of each thereof being controlled by two guide pins and two slots; the two members may be provided with co-operating locking cams to resist relative turning of the members.
